Chandigarh, January 12

Advertisement

Top seed Rohan Gurbani sailed into the boys’ U-19 pre-quarterfinals by defeating Shaurya Singh 21-14 21-16 in the All India Junior Ranking Badminton Tournament at the Sector 38 Sports Complex.

Vikas Yadav defeated Darshan Pujari 21-11 21-12, while Chayanit Joshi stunned fourth seed Siddhanth Gupta 21-18 21-16. Sixth seed Harsh Arora defeated Tonmoy Bikash Boruah 21-14 21-16. Raman Kumar beat 14th seed Udith 23-21 23-21, Pranav Rao Gandham thrashed Ayush Raj Gupta 21-17 13-21 21-9, Saneeth outplayed Sidarth 19-21 21-13 21-17 and Tukum Laa ousted Bharat Raghav 21-12 21-16.Mohit Jaglan defeated Anushrav Garg 21-12 21-19.

In the mixed doubles category, the pair of Edwin Joy and Shruti Mishra defeated Rajiv Goyat and Ria Kundra 21-13 21-17. Doddavarapu and R Sachan beat Mohammad Amaan and Akanksha Pandey 21-13 21-12. Advit Bhargava and Navdha Manglam beat Suraj Goala and Bhargavi K 11-21 21-16 21-19.

Udayakumar- Jolly record easy win in mixed doubles

The duo of Udayakumar and T Jolly from Kerala defeated Ved Dixit and Anusha Singh 21-8 21-11, Sabreeshwaran and Arulbala easily defeated Shashank Chhetri and Palak Manral 21-8 21-17, whereas Arryan Aji and Gowrikrishna defeated Rayudu and Yanamandra21-14 21-16. Anushrav Garg and Naina Trehan also advanced to the pre quarterfinals by defeating Anuj Bartwal and Vidhika Panwar 21-15 21-13, whereas V Suresh and Gurazada defeated Dhruv Bansal amd Vrinda Rana 21-10 21-13.

Deepshikha moves to girls’ pre-quarters

Fourth seed Deepshikha Singh of Delhi moved ahead in the girls’ U-19 quarterfinals by defeating Janhavi Kanitkar 21-15 21-18. Pruthvi Roy of Karnataka ousted Uneeth Krishna 22-20 21-15, while Jayant Rana ousted Manoj 21-12 21-14. Riya Kunjir recorded a comeback 16-21 21-13 21-19 win over Rutvi Baloni. Janani Ananthakumar defeated Rudra Rane 21-18 21-15, while Mansi Singh outplayed Khushi Thakkar 21-14 21-18, while Gautam Walia defeated Shashwat Dalal 21-16 21-11.

Mili Verma faced some tough resistance before recoding a 21-18 16-21 21-18 win over Mounika. Anya Chauhan defeated Srivedya Gurazada 17-21 21-18 21-17.
